Amazon Inc. is an electronic commerce company and they follow customer centric approach. With the help of this approach, organization has reached to the leading position in the international e-commerce industry. With regards to the innovations made by the organization, organization has invented drone delivery system, usage of artificial intelligence in order to enhance user’s experience with the website and integration of Amazon Prime video services with Alexa (recent innovation by organization) (Drucker, 2014).
- Amazon Air Prime: Drone delivery system was invented with the objective of providing quick services to the consumers. Yet it is in testing stage and it is the first autonomous in the United Kingdom. This system is invented with the objective to deliver packages to the customers in safe and secured manner within a set time limit. Currently, the time limit has been set for 30 minutes which ensures that the customer will receive their package within 30 minutes or less with the help of unmanned aerial vehicles. This service will boost up the reliability for organization amongst the consumers along with making it safe, secure and an efficient transportation system. Though this system is in testing stage so that the safety and security measures could be enhanced in order to make it the most sophisticated delivery system. In the trial stage, data and information is being gathered in order to improving safety and reliability in our operations and systems (Huang, 2017).
- Usage of artificial intelligence: Artificial intelligence has been adopted by the Amazon to enhance their services’ effectiveness. Along with this, organization has also adopted big data analysis to analyse consumer behaviour and on the basis of their behaviour, organization provides them attractive offers and deals in order to enhance user experience with the organization. For example, if a consumer is mainly interested in shoes and jackets, thus, as per the user’s searching history, organization will gather appropriate information as per consumer’s interest. This will be done with the help of artificial intelligence and big data analysis. With the help of this innovation, organization is being able to uplift user’s interaction with the organization (Doloto & Chen-Burger, 2015).
- Integration of Amazon Prime Video with Alexa: Amazon has made its position in the most innovative companies and company always seeks to invent new ways so that the desired goals and objectives could be attained. Organizational objectives in relevance with Alexa are providing an artificial assistant to the users who will take for the appointments, schedule, meetings, etc. Along with this, Alexa is capable enough to entertain its users from various sources such as Amazon Prime Video, YouTube, etc. channels. There are numerous functions which will be performed by Alexa. Collaboration of Amazon Prime Video with Alexa will help the users to show their content in visual format. For example, user asked Alexa to play trending music on Amazon Prime Video and Alexa takes command and being the smart device, first it seeks for available devices at the particular place such as television, smartphone, etc. to play trending music of the user. In the situation, where no such options will be available, Alexa will play the trending music on its device only (Obwegeser & Bauer, 2016).
